Interior lighting
1Left front reading lamp
Press the button to switch the left reading lamp (7) 
on or off. The left reading lamp in the interior rear 
view mirror will be switched on or off.
2Rear interior lights 
Press the button to switch the rear passenger 
compartment lights on/off.3Right front reading lamp
Press the button to switch the right reading lamp (8) 
on or off. The right reading lamp in the rear view 
mirror will be switched on or off.
4Door contact switch:
Press the rocker switch.
The interior lighting remains switched off, even 
when centrally unlocking or opening a door or the 
electronic key is removed from the starter switch.
5To select automatic function:
Press the rocker switch to the center position.
Interior lamps are switched on, and off (soft fade) 
delayed, when unlocking or locking the vehicle, or 
when opening or closing a door. However, there will 
be no (soft fade) delay when the electronic key is in 
starter switch position 2.
Note:
The time delay for the interior light to switch off after 
the electronic key is removed from the starter switch 
can be adjusted in “Individual settings” – “LIGHTING”, 
seepage142.

cluster displayPractical hints Car care Index To prevent the vehicle battery from being discharged 
with doors open, all interior lamps switch off after 
approximately 5 minutes. 
6 Interior lamps, front:
Press rocker switch in to switch front interior and 
reading lamps on. The front interior lighting stays 
on while the rocker switch is pressed in.
Switching off the front interior lighting:
Press rocker switch to position (4) or (5).
Courtesy lighting
The interior of your vehicle is equipped with various 
different lighting installations to help you to orient 
yourself better in the dark.
Entrance lamps, exit lamps
With exterior lamps on or electronic key in starter 
switch position 1, the lamps in the door trays illuminate.
The lights will remain on for approximately 5 minutes if 
the electronic key is in starter switch position 0 and 
exterior lamps are switched off.Footwell lighting
With exterior lamps on, the driver and front passenger 
footwell is illuminated.
Center console lighting
Turn the electronic key in the starter switch to 
position 1. The center console is illuminated from the 
rear-view mirror. 
Door entry lamps
The appropriate entry lamp switches on if a door is 
opened in darkness and if the interior lighting is 
switched to automatic function.
The entry lamp switches off automatically when the 
door is closed.
